Fund one speaker to lead a plenary and breakout session at NACM/IACA's Joint Annual Conference and coordinate and present 2 sessions. How We Can Resist a Culture of Injustice and Help Reform the System From Within (Breakout Following Plenary).

Plenary—The Power of Culture: Working Together to Achieve Justice. With culture being a powerful, but subtle, force that shapes every person within a system, this session will examine how culture is created, consider how it might drive us to contribute to unjust outcomes, and consider strategies to combat cultural pressures that are inconsistent with what justice demands of us.

Breakout—In this workshop, we will look at our day-to-day experiences in order to consider the subtle pressures we may face to accept procedures inconsistent with justice. We will then work collectively to brainstorm strategies to resist those pressures and contribute to fairer justice outcomes.
